With Responsible Gaming Tools' deposit limits, you can set a limit on how much you can add to your account in a certain amount of time.
Let's say you want to limit the amount of money you can deposit each day to £100, each week to £300, and each month to £1000. Loss and wagering limits help you control risk by limiting how much you can lose or stake during a selected time window. Setting a loss limit of £150 per week means that you can't lose any more real money until the limit is reset. There are time and session limits that let you control how long you stay logged in. You can set the length of the session, like 60 minutes, and will be notified when you get close to that time.
Anytime the timer goes off, a "hard stop" means the session is over. Reality checks show you how long you've been playing and what the end result of your session was. They appear automatically as pop-ups. To help you make smart decisions, you can set reminders to go off every so often, like every 30 minutes. "Cooling-off" is a short break option that limits access for a certain amount of time. During the cooling-off period, you are not allowed to bet or deposit, even if you try to deposit £50. For a longer time, self-exclusion is a stronger control that stops people from getting in. During self-exclusion, you can't gamble, deposit, or get marketing that encourages you to play. Attempts to make transactions like £100 deposits are also declined as much as is technically possible.
Account Settings - Responsible Gaming is where you can set up tools. You can limit your deposit, loss, wagering, time, and session, as well as do reality checks, cool off periods, and self-exclusion. You can ask Support for the exact restriction you want if you can't find it. When limits go up, they are handled with more care than when limits go down. Most of the time, decreases happen right away to protect you, while increases may not happen until after a certain amount of time has passed to help stop people from making changes on the spot.
